Maximizing The Benefits Of HR Training And Development Programs

Human Resources (HR) training and development programs are essential for any organization looking to invest in the growth and success of their employees These programs provide opportunities for employees to learn new skills, enhance their existing knowledge, and stay up-to-date with the latest trends in their industry By investing in HR training and development programs, organizations can create a motivated, skilled, and engaged workforce that is equipped to drive the company towards success.

There are numerous benefits to implementing HR training and development programs in the workplace One of the key benefits is the ability to improve employee performance When employees are given the opportunity to participate in training programs, they can acquire new skills and knowledge that will enable them to perform their job more effectively This can lead to increased productivity, higher quality work, and improved customer satisfaction.

Furthermore, HR training and development programs can help organizations attract and retain top talent In today’s competitive job market, employees are constantly seeking opportunities for growth and development Companies that offer comprehensive training programs demonstrate their commitment to investing in their employees’ professional development, which can be a powerful recruitment tool Additionally, employees who feel supported and valued are more likely to stay with the company long-term, reducing turnover rates and associated costs.

Another benefit of HR training and development programs is the ability to enhance employee engagement and morale When employees are given the opportunity to learn and grow, they are more likely to feel motivated and empowered in their roles This can lead to higher job satisfaction, improved teamwork, and a positive work culture Engaged employees are also more likely to take ownership of their work and contribute innovative ideas to help the organization succeed.

To maximize the benefits of HR training and development programs, organizations should carefully design and implement effective training initiatives One key aspect of successful training programs is alignment with the organization’s strategic goals and objectives Training initiatives should be tailored to address specific skills gaps or development areas that will help employees contribute to the company’s success By focusing on relevant and practical training topics, organizations can ensure that their investment in training yields tangible results.

It is also important for organizations to provide ongoing support and resources to employees participating in training programs This can include mentorship programs, access to additional learning resources, and opportunities for hands-on practice and skill development By offering continuous support, organizations can help employees apply their new skills and knowledge in the workplace, ensuring a smooth transition from training to actual job performance.

Furthermore, organizations should regularly evaluate the effectiveness of their HR training and development programs to identify areas for improvement This can include collecting feedback from participants, tracking key performance indicators, and measuring the impact of training on employee performance and organizational success By continuously assessing and refining training initiatives, organizations can ensure they are maximizing the return on their investment in employee development.
